2023 IMPACT VIDEO: Throughout 2023, STEM NOLA | STEM Global Action engaged with 28,614 students, grades K-12, across 17 states. Dynamic events and hands-on activities exposed, engaged, and inspired future innovators, creators, makers, and entrepreneurs into the world of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ics (STEM). With 1,144 professional volunteers and 2,010 college student volunteers dedicating 24,005 hours, STEM NOLA | STEM Global Action sparked curiosity and creativity in classrooms and communities alike. Since co-founded by Calvin Mackie, Ph.D., and his wife Tracy Mackie in 2013, STEM NOLA | STEM Global Action has engaged more than 160K children grades K-12. In her article for Education Week, Arianna Prothero highlights the growing demand for high school students to be exposed to STEM fields like cybersecurity, green energy, and artificial intelligence. However, schools face significant challenges in recruiting and retaining teachers for these subjects due to low pay, lack of appreciation, and political controversies. The shortage is exacerbated by the fact that many potential STEM teachers are lured into higher-paying industry jobs instead. To address this issue, Prothero suggests that schools and districts should get creative by partnering with local businesses, universities, and other districts to share resources and expertise. Initiatives like The Rural Schools Innovation Zone, which pools resources among districts to offer specialized courses, and efforts to involve industry professionals in teaching and mentoring, can help bridge the gap.
